JUnit - Umgebungs-Setup

Einrichtung der lokalen Umgebung

JUnit ist ein Framework für Java. Die allererste Voraussetzung ist daher, dass JDK auf Ihrem Computer installiert ist.

System Anforderungen

JDK 1,5 oder höher.
Erinnerung Keine Mindestanforderung.
Festplattenplatz Keine Mindestanforderung.
Betriebssystem Keine Mindestanforderung.

Schritt 1: Überprüfen Sie die Java-Installation auf Ihrem Computer

Öffnen Sie zunächst die Konsole und führen Sie einen Java-Befehl aus, der auf dem Betriebssystem basiert, an dem Sie arbeiten.

Betriebssystem Aufgabe Befehl
Windows Öffnen Sie die Befehlskonsole c: \> Java-Version
Linux Öffnen Sie das Befehlsterminal $ java -version
Mac Terminal öffnen Maschine: ~ Joseph $ Java-Version

Lassen Sie uns die Ausgabe für alle Betriebssysteme überprüfen -

Betriebssystem Ausgabe
Windows

Java-Version "1.8.0_101"

Java (TM) SE-Laufzeitumgebung (Build 1.8.0_101)

Linux

Java-Version "1.8.0_101"

Java (TM) SE-Laufzeitumgebung (Build 1.8.0_101)

Mac

Java-Version "1.8.0_101"

Java (TM) SE-Laufzeitumgebung (Build 1.8.0_101)

Wenn auf Ihrem System kein Java installiert ist, laden Sie das Java Software Development Kit (SDK) über den folgenden Link herunter https://www.oracle.com. Wir gehen davon aus, dass Java 1.8.0_101 die installierte Version für dieses Tutorial ist.

Schritt 2: Stellen Sie die JAVA-Umgebung ein

Stellen Sie die JAVA_HOMEUmgebungsvariable, die auf den Speicherort des Basisverzeichnisses verweist, in dem Java auf Ihrem Computer installiert ist. Zum Beispiel.

Betriebssystem Ausgabe
Windows Setzen Sie die Umgebungsvariable JAVA_HOME auf C: \ Programme \ Java \ jdk1.8.0_101
Linux export JAVA_HOME = / usr / local / java-current
Mac export JAVA_HOME = / Library / Java / Home

Hängen Sie den Java-Compiler-Speicherort an den Systempfad an.

Betriebssystem Ausgabe
Windows Hängen Sie die Zeichenfolge an C:\Program Files\Java\jdk1.8.0_101\bin am Ende der Systemvariablen, Path.
Linux export PATH = $ PATH: $ JAVA_HOME / bin /
Mac nicht benötigt

Überprüfen Sie die Java-Installation mit dem Befehl java -version wie oben erklärt.

Schritt 3: Laden Sie das JUnit-Archiv herunter

Laden Sie die neueste Version der JUnit-JAR-Datei von herunter http://www.junit.org. Zum Zeitpunkt des Schreibens dieses Tutorials haben wir Junit-4.12.jar heruntergeladen und in den Ordner C: \> JUnit kopiert.

Betriebssystem Archivname
Windows junit4.12.jar
Linux junit4.12.jar
Mac junit4.12.jar

Schritt 4: Stellen Sie die JUnit-Umgebung ein

Stellen Sie die JUNIT_HOMEUmgebungsvariable, die auf den Speicherort des Basisverzeichnisses verweist, in dem JUNIT jar auf Ihrem Computer gespeichert ist. Nehmen wir an, wir haben junit4.12.jar im Ordner JUNIT gespeichert.

Sr.Nr. Betriebssystem & Beschreibung
1

Windows

Setzen Sie die Umgebungsvariable JUNIT_HOME auf C: \ JUNIT

2

Linux

export JUNIT_HOME = / usr / local / JUNIT

3

Mac

export JUNIT_HOME = / Library / JUNIT

Schritt 5: Setzen Sie die Variable CLASSPATH

Stellen Sie die CLASSPATH Umgebungsvariable, die auf den JUNIT-JAR-Speicherort verweist.

Sr.Nr. Betriebssystem & Beschreibung
1

Windows

Setzen Sie die Umgebungsvariable CLASSPATH auf% CLASSPATH%;% JUNIT_HOME% \ junit4.12.jar;.;

2

Linux

export CLASSPATH = $ CLASSPATH: $ JUNIT_HOME / junit4.12.jar:.

3

Mac

export CLASSPATH = $ CLASSPATH: $ JUNIT_HOME / junit4.12.jar:.

Schritt 6: Testen Sie das JUnit-Setup

Erstellen Sie einen Java-Klassendateinamen TestJunit in C:\>JUNIT_WORKSPACE

import org.junit.Test;
import static org.junit.Assert.assertEquals;

public class TestJunit {
   @Test
	
   public void testAdd() {
      String str = "Junit is working fine";
      assertEquals("Junit is working fine",str);
   }
}

Erstellen Sie einen Java-Klassendateinamen TestRunner in C:\>JUNIT_WORKSPACE Testfälle ausführen.

import org.junit.runner.JUnitCore;
import org.junit.runner.Result;
import org.junit.runner.notification.Failure;

public class TestRunner {
   public static void main(String[] args) {
      Result result = JUnitCore.runClasses(TestJunit.class);
		
      for (Failure failure : result.getFailures()) {
         System.out.println(failure.toString());
      }
		
      System.out.println(result.wasSuccessful());
   }
}

Schritt 7: Überprüfen Sie das Ergebnis

Kompilieren Sie die Klassen mit javac Compiler wie folgt -

C:\JUNIT_WORKSPACE>javac TestJunit.java TestRunner.java

Führen Sie nun den Test Runner aus, um das Ergebnis wie folgt anzuzeigen:

C:\JUNIT_WORKSPACE>java TestRunner

Überprüfen Sie die Ausgabe.

true